El tiempo y la edad del ojo es una publicación bilingüe árabe-español que recoge catorce ensayos, provenientes de dos obras distintas, que giran en torno al valor del cuerpo, de los rostros y de sus representaciones en el mundo actual, teniendo siempre como telón de fondo el recuerdo de la guerra civil libanesa y sus consecuencias. First solo paintings exhibit since 2010 at Saleh Barakat Gallery, Beirut. Walid Sadek (born in Beirut, Lebanon, 1966) is a Lebanese artist and writer. He is a professor at the Department of Fine Arts and Art History of the American University of Beirut.#36447.
